How to Make an AI Voiceover That Does Not Sound Like AI
You can hear a bad AI voiceover in about two seconds. The voice is clear, the words are right, and something is off. It sits slightly too even. It never hesitates. Every sentence lands at the same pace as the one before it.
Most people try to fix their AI voiceover by paying for a better tool. They move from a free generator to ElevenLabs, get a nicer voice, and discover the read is still flat. The problem was never the voice quality. It is that one tool is being asked to do two different jobs, and no single tool is good at both.
The method below comes from media buyers who produce ad voiceovers at volume, where a voice that sounds synthetic costs real money. It uses two tools instead of one, in a specific order, with specific settings. It takes about five minutes per clip once you have done it twice.
Why a single tool cannot do this
An AI voiceover has two separate parts, and the tools are good at different ones.
The first part is performance. Pacing, where the emphasis falls, whether the speaker pauses before the important word, whether the delivery carries any emotion. Google's AI Studio text to speech is unusually good at this and it is free, but its voice library is generic and every clip sounds like a demo.
The second part is timbre. The actual character of the voice, the warmth, the sense that a body produced the sound. ElevenLabs is excellent here, and its voice library is the reason people pay for it. But its text to speech takes your script and reads it, which gives you a beautiful voice delivering a flat performance.
So the usual choice is a good read in a generic voice, or a great voice giving a mediocre read. The chain below gets both, by generating the performance in one tool and then carrying it across into the other.
The five step AI voiceover chain

Step 1: Rewrite the script so it sounds spoken
Open Google AI Studio and paste in your script. Ask it to rewrite the text adding, in these words, "very subtle humanized influencies".
That phrasing matters more than it looks. Asking a model to "make this sound natural" usually produces something more polished, which is the opposite of what you want. Asking for subtle human influences produces the small imperfections real speech has: a sentence that starts and restarts, a filler word in the right place, a clause that trails off instead of landing cleanly, uneven sentence lengths.
Written copy is built to be read. Spoken copy is built to be heard, and the two are not the same document. This step converts one into the other before any audio exists.
Read the output aloud yourself before you go further. If you stumble on a sentence, the voice model will too.
Step 2: Generate the audio on Google AI Studio TTS Pro
Stay in AI Studio and switch to the Pro text to speech model. It is free with rate limits, which matters if you are producing dozens of clips a week.
The important part of this step is speech commands, written in square brackets inside your script. These tell the model how to deliver a line, not what to say. Things like a pause, a shift in tone, a change of pace, an emphasis. Every one you include is a piece of direction the model will act on, and every one you leave out is a decision the model makes for you, usually toward the middle.
Keep all of them in. People strip the brackets out because they look untidy in the script, and then wonder why the delivery went flat. The brackets are the performance.
If you are working with more than one speaker, AI Studio supports multi-speaker dialogue with speaker tags, which is useful for a two-person ad read without recording twice.
Step 3: Download the raw file
Save the audio. At this point you have a clip with the right performance and the wrong voice.
Listen to it once, checking only the timing and the emphasis. Ignore how the voice sounds, because you are about to replace it. If the pacing is wrong here, fix it here. Nothing downstream will repair a bad read.
Step 4: Run it through ElevenLabs speech to speech
This is the step almost nobody does, and it is the one that makes the method work.
Go to ElevenLabs and use speech to speech, not text to speech. Speech to speech takes an existing audio file and re-performs it in a different voice, keeping the timing, the emphasis and the emotional shape of the original. Text to speech would throw all of that away and start from the words again.
Upload your Google file, pick the voice you want, and generate. What comes out has ElevenLabs' voice quality carrying Google's performance.
This is also the fix for the thin, slightly tinny quality that people recognise as synthetic even when they cannot name it. If you have generated a voice elsewhere and it sounds close but not right, stripping the audio out and passing it through speech to speech is the cheapest repair available.
One detail worth adding at generation time: describe the room, not just the person. A voice generated for someone in a room with high ceilings, or outdoors in a field, carries the acoustics of that space. A voice generated with no environment sounds like it was made in a vacuum, because it was.
Step 5: Speed it up to exactly 1.1x
Take the finished file into your editor and raise the speed to 1.1x.
AI narration runs slow. Not dramatically, but enough that it reads as unhurried in a way real ad delivery is not. Buyers who have tested this report faster audio consistently outperforming slower audio.
The ceiling is 1.1x. Past that the artefacts become audible and the voice starts sounding processed, which puts back the exact tell you spent four steps removing. ElevenLabs caps its own speed control at 1.2 for the same reason, with its documentation noting that extreme values affect quality.
So: 1.1x, every time, and never 1.2.
The mismatch that ruins otherwise good ads
One thing undoes all of this, and it is a judgement problem, not a technical one.
A polished voice on rough footage does not work. If your video is handheld selfie-style, shot to look like a real person filmed it on their phone, and the voice sounds like a professional in a padded studio, the two halves contradict each other. Viewers may not consciously notice the audio, but they register that something is staged, and the whole ad reads as fake.
Match the voice to the picture. A rough video wants a voice with some room in it, some imperfection, a little background presence. A polished video can carry a polished read. The chain above gives you control over this, so use it.
Where this fits in a full ad
If you are producing a complete video ad and not only a voiceover, the audio step sits at the end.
The usual order is: write the script, break it into scenes sized to what your video model can handle, generate a start frame for each scene, generate the video, assemble in an editor, then handle the audio last. Generated video comes with its own audio, and the move is to strip that out, run the chain above, and lay the clean version back over the picture. You keep the timing and the lip sync and lose the artificial edge.
One number worth carrying over from video generation: for a ten second clip, keep the spoken script to roughly 120 to 140 characters. Push past about 160 and the model either rushes the delivery or cuts the line off before your call to action lands. Count the characters before you generate.
What each step actually fixes
Worth being explicit about this, because it tells you what to do when only part of the result is wrong.
If the writing sounds like a brochure being read out, step 1 is missing. If the delivery is even and emotionless, your brackets are missing in step 2. If the voice sounds thin or slightly metallic, you skipped step 4 and are hearing raw TTS. If it sounds fine but slightly sleepy, you skipped step 5. And if every part sounds good but the ad still feels off, the problem is the mismatch between voice and footage, which is a creative decision and not a settings problem.
Cost and time
Google AI Studio's TTS is free with rate limits, so steps 1 through 3 cost nothing. ElevenLabs is the only paid part, and speech to speech consumes credits like any other generation, so your cost is roughly what an ElevenLabs text to speech clip would have cost. You are not paying extra for the better result, you are paying the same and routing differently.
Time is about five minutes a clip once the process is familiar, most of it waiting for generations. The rewrite takes seconds, the TTS generation under a minute, the speech to speech pass under a minute, and the speed change is one setting in your editor.
The short version
An AI voiceover fails because one tool is doing two jobs. Split them. Rewrite the script in Google AI Studio asking for very subtle humanized influencies. Generate on the free AI Studio TTS Pro model with every speech command kept in square brackets. Download it. Pass that file through ElevenLabs speech to speech, not text to speech, to put your chosen voice on top of the performance. Speed the result to 1.1x and never further.
Then check the voice against the footage. The most common reason a technically good AI voiceover still fails is that it is too polished for the picture it sits on.
